01Where to play — market & connectivity
Your three candidate categories, by 2025 market size. Figures are directional (they vary by research firm); ranges given, not false precision.
| # | Category | 2025 market | CAGR | Note |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Temp / humidity — cold chain | ~$7–8.5B | ~12–13% | Biggest. Pharma/GxP + food-safety driven. = Ventrix Vault. |
| 2 | Location / asset tracking | ~$5.7B | ~12.5% | WiFi ~42% of revenue; BLE indoor, cellular roaming, LPWAN long-battery. |
| 3 | Air quality (IAQ) | ~$3.1B | ~13% | Smallest but fastest-regulating. = UltraDetekt / Danum. |
Overall IoT sensor market ~$24B (2025), 600M+ units/yr. Connectivity split (all IoT): WiFi ~32% · LPWAN ~25% · cellular ~22% · rest BLE/Zigbee. LoRaWAN is the LPWAN leader outside China (~40% share), converging with LTE-M (~35% each) by 2027.

06Wired protocols — make-vs-buy (verified Jul 2026)
Don't pre-buy protocol stacks. Production-grade, royalty-free implementations exist for all three. Budget $0 for protocol libs; reserve spend for BTL / OPC-UA indemnity only when a customer spec forces it.
| Protocol | Free stack (C) | License | Pay only for |
|---|---|---|---|
| BACnet | bacnet-stack (Karg) | GPL-2.0 + linking exception (commercial-OK) | BTL cert — only when a device spec demands the mark ($150/hr metered; ~$10–15k all-in for a full profile). A gateway doing translation usually needs none. |
| Modbus | libmodbus | LGPL-2.1+ | Nothing meaningful — freest of the three |
| OPC-UA | open62541 | MPL-2.0 (free commercial) | Indemnified SDK (Unified Automation / Prosys) only if a contract demands support/liability; cert optional |
Python connectors (bacpypes3 / pymodbus / asyncua) are equally shippable. These OSS stacks enter your SBOM → track their CVEs under CRA.
07Pricing playbook
- Publish per-device pricing — Density is the only Smart Buildings vendor doing it; near-universal opacity makes this a structural differentiator.
- Avoid 36-month lock-in — Samsara's is the most-cited customer pain; 1-year minimum is the modern norm.
- Bundle HW + SW where the customer can't BYO-hardware.
- Tiered Starter/Pro/Enterprise ladder, not "call sales" (genuinely rare).
Incumbent price anchors: Smart Buildings $50K–500K+/yr · Industrial $5K–50K/yr/machine · Agriculture $150–900/sensor + $200–400/yr · Water software $3K–6K base.
